Great Dawley By-elections on 14 July

12.00.00am BST (GMT +0100) Tue 21st Jun 2005

Two Labour councillors, Wendy Bowater and Chris Skidmore, had to resign recently from Great Dawley Parish Council for failing to attend meetings over a two year period. LibDem Cllr Linda Hodson said, "These people were elected to serve the local community, and have let us down badly. As a result, by-elections are taking place to elect their replacements. Our LibDem candidates, Nicola Jayne Holmes and Anthony Derek Candlin, both live in Malinslee, and I am confident they will represent the area better than their Labour counterparts."
